3. WeWake: Makes Blockchain Onboarding More Accessible

WeWake aims to simplify how people begin using blockchain by avoiding seed phrases and gas payments, instead relying on familiar login methods and a streamlined transaction process. 

The approach may help make decentralized systems more approachable, though the technology behind this convenience is still taking shape. Since WeWake is in an early phase, like many crypto presales, further insight into its performance, security architecture, and long-term user experience will be useful for evaluation. 

Observing how the team develops its hybrid execution model and how well it aligns with its onboarding goals will be important as the project progresses.
